Study on the genetic diversity of coconut palm by means of RFLP.
Details of this study and its preliminary conclusions are reported under the following headings: objectives of a study of diversity; the markers already used (morphological traits; isoenzymes; polyphenols); molecular markers (RAPDs; the RFLP technique; application to coconut palm); and conclusion. A particularly interesting result was obtained using rice cDNA as a probe. Although the rice and coconut palm genomes have diverged considerably, the results encouraged pursuit of the possibility of exploiting the homology between cereals and coconut palm.
